When it comes to acquiring tickets, Cosford Station offers essential facilities.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ines are available, enabling travelers to collect their tickets bought online easily. An induction loop is in place to assist hearing-impaired passengers, though it's noteworthy that accessible ticket machines are absent, which might pose a challenge for some travelers.
Support-wise, assistance isn't as comprehensive as in larger stations. Staff help is not available, but there are customer help points for inquiries and departure screens to aid your travel planning. While CCTV isn't installed to enhance security, it remains a fleeting pit stop for those acquainted with rural train stations.
Accessibility-wise, Cosford Train Station is categorized as a step-free access category C station, indicating limited step-free access provisions. There are no ticket barriers, facilitating straightforward platform transitions, although the lack of accessible toilets and limited support might require additional planning for those with mobility impairments. For travelers requiring assistance boarding trains, a conductor is available on the platform to offer a helping hand where needed.

Chessington North station is equipped with several essential facilities to ensure a smooth journey for all passengers. Tickets can be easily purchased or collected, with a ticket office open throughout the week and a handy ticket machine available 24/7. The station is conscious of accessibility needs, offering ticket machines that acc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, although step-free access is limited due to stairs to both platforms.
While the station lacks waiting rooms and refreshment facilities, it ensures security through CCTV and provides basic amenities like bike storage.
